Hi to all,

We are detecting discrepancies between the profile installed using the 'eduroamCAT' or 'GetEduroam' tool and the advanced properties displayed in Windows 11."

When you install the tool “EduroamCAT” you can see only one Root CA checked on the “Protected EAP properties”. But in the internal XML profile you can see our 3 Root CA. (You can view this internal profile with the command “#>netsh wlan show report”  section “Profile Output”).   

 

 

 

We do not know if this behavior is correct or if it is an error.

Has anyone else noticed this behavior?
